Automatic identification of RF signal modulation is of great significance to achieve the RFID receiver, which is an important aspect of RF signal processing. Only by correctly identifying the communication signal modulation type, can be more focused on the signal demodulator and handling.Using wavelet transform to extract digital signal modulation characteristics is an effective method of identification. Because wavelet transform has good localizing time and frequency characteristics,and multi-resolution performance,it is an effective technique for extracting the transient characteristics from different digital modulation signals with out any prior knowledge. The wavelet transformations of three kinds of different digital communication signals are deduced theoretically,and the modulation identifier is constructed based on these results.Problems in identification of the RFID modulation type (2ASK,2FSP,2PSK) are discussed in this paper,and wavelet algorithm using in automation identification of communication signal modulation is studied.The characters of the digital signal in different modulation types in wavelet transform domain are extracted,and a trapezoidal sorter is designed.The characters in the wavelet domain being used as main identification parametres, automatic identification model of the digital signal modulation type using wavelet algorithm is established. The relationships among SNR gain,carrier frequency,sampling rate and wavelet zoom scale after wavelet transform in signal feature extraction are deeply researched, the optimization of sampling rate and wavelet zoom scale is proposed;and the noise impact is reduced.Massive simulations have confirmed good performance of this algorithm.The correct identification rate of most digital signal has all achieved above 90% when SNR>5db,which satisfies the request of this project well.The modulation parameters of digital signal are also estimated with the wavelet in this paper.The application of continuous morlet wavelet transform is studied,a method of estimate the carrier frequency and symbol cycle of 2FSK&2PSK by using wavelet ridge theory is proposed.In order to extract the signal character and identify the modulation type more correctly,the author has proved some related equations of the algorithm.
